¿Cómo arreglar el arranque dual de Windows 8 y Ubuntu 14.04 en un Sony Vaio?

8

Actualmente estoy tratando de instalar Ubuntu 14.04 en un Sony Vaio que vino preinstalado con Windows 8 en el modo UEFI (entiendo). Y estoy experimentando el infierno de arranque dual. Ya probé la mayoría de las sugerencias en la exhaustiva Guía de instalación de Ubuntu junto con Windows preinstalado con UEFI , así como las instalaciones de Ubuntu cuando uso UEFI , pero todavía tengo problemas, así que NO marques la pregunta actual como duplicada.

Estos son los pasos que ya hice:

  1. Use un 14.04 de 64 bits
  2. En el BIOS NO pude encontrar ni deshabilitar QuickBoot/FastBooty Intel Smart Response Technology(SRT). Pero lo deshabilité FastStartupen Windows 8.
  3. En BIOS lo deshabilité SecureBoot.
  4. Instalé 14.04 en modo UEFI ( /etc/fstabcontiene la partición UEFI) mediante el particionamiento manual en el disco duro GPT. Reduje el tamaño de la partición de Windows 8 desde Windows 8, como se recomienda.
  5. Después de la instalación, noté problemas de arranque dual, así que intenté usarlo boot-repair(siguiendo esta guía ). Pero solo terminó en un error y no solucionó mucho.

Problema:

Windows 8 siempre arranca bien. Cuando de alguna manera logre llegar a la pantalla de grub, elegir Ubuntu o Windows 8 resultará en un arranque del sistema operativo bien. Así que el tipo de trabajos de arranque dual. Sin embargo, la mayoría de las veces el Vaio simplemente se iniciará en Windows 8 después de un apagado o reinicio.

Para llegar a la pantalla grub de manera confiable, actualmente estoy usando la siguiente solución incómoda:

  • Mientras mantengo presionada la tecla MAYÚS, hago clic en Reiniciar dentro de Windows-8: ingrese la descripción de la imagen aquí
  • Cuando aparece el siguiente menú, selecciono Use a device: ingrese la descripción de la imagen aquí
  • Luego selecciono Ubuntu: ingrese la descripción de la imagen aquí

Luego aparece el menú GRUB y puedo arrancar Ubuntu. Para que esto funcione, tuve que habilitar External Device Booten BIOS y configurar Boot priorityque External Device(1) debería estar antes que Internal HDD(2).

Pregunta:

  • ¿Cómo puedo solucionar los problemas de arranque dual en la computadora portátil? Me gustaría poder acceder directamente a la pantalla de GRUB cada vez que reinicie la computadora, ya sea desde Windows 8 o desde Ubuntu.
Landroni
fuente
Una pregunta relacionada con sugerencias de problemas de firmware de Vaio: askubuntu.com/questions/360285/13-10-on-vaio-pro-with-uefi
landroni
Esto es lo que (¡finalmente!) Funcionó para mí: ubuntuforums.org/… simple y elegante
Henk
A veces, Sony Vaios con dos tarjetas gráficas tiene problemas con Ubuntu, por lo general solo puedo usarlo con el modo de resistencia
Si tiene una nueva pregunta, hágala haciendo clic en el botón Hacer pregunta . Incluya un enlace a esta pregunta si ayuda a proporcionar contexto.
Charles Green

Respuestas:

4

Un usuario de Sony publicó esto:

El truco consistía en copiar manualmente el directorio de arranque de ubuntu en lugar del directorio \ EFI \ Boot y cambiar el nombre de shimx64.efi a \ EFI \ Boot \ bootx64.efi (no \ EFI \ Microsoft \ Boot \ bootmgfw.efi)

La reparación Boot-Repairs es el cambio de nombre de bootmgfw.efi, que debe rehacerse si Windows actualiza sus archivos. Y luego solo puede iniciar Windows desde el menú de grub.

Algunas otras opciones:

Alternativa a las reparaciones de arranque cambiar el nombre de la cuña. Algunos sistemas funcionan mejor para registrar grub / shim desde Windows, para aquellos que siguen reiniciando Windows de manera predeterminada

Grub no se muestra en el inicio de Windows 8.1 Ubuntu 13.10 arranque dual

bcdedit / set {bootmgr} ruta \ EFI \ ubuntu \ grubx64.efi

https://coderwall.com/p/vfyqkg

Algunos instalan rEFInd, que parece ser otra solución.

http://www.rodsbooks.com/refind/index.html

http://www.rodsbooks.com/refind/secureboot.html

oldfred
fuente
Muchas gracias! Su primer truco funcionó a la perfección para mí (después de varios intento fallido con el arranque de reparación ... NB: No estoy usando un arranque dual, sólo he instalado Ubuntu Así que no puedo decir con un sistema de arranque dual..
Pierre-Antoine
Versión actualizada: askubuntu.com/questions/486752/… Si solo arranca Ubuntu, puede crear la carpeta / EFI / Microsoft / Boot y copiar grub o shim en esa carpeta y cambiarle el nombre a bootmfgw.efi. Entonces el sistema piensa que está arrancando Windows y solo arranca Ubuntu. Y sin Windows no tendrá conflictos con Windows sobrescribiendo el archivo bootmfgw.efi, pero en las principales actualizaciones de grub puede que tenga que actualizar la copia de grub que renombró como bootmfgw.efi.
oldfred
Anexo: funcionó perfectamente con Ubuntu, pero luego quise instalar Gnome-Ubuntu y me encontré con otro problema. Solución: Tuve que configurar manualmente el indicador de "inicio" en la partición EFI (usando gparted, pero otras herramientas probablemente funcionarían).
Pierre-Antoine
Bueno, como no está roto, ¡no lo arreglaré! :) Pero gracias por el aviso.
Pierre-Antoine
1

Tuve el mismo problema aquí. Para solucionarlo, pruebe los pasos a continuación:

  1. Deshabilite el arranque seguro, el arranque rápido, etc. (ya lo ha hecho);
  2. Al instalar Ubuntu, elija la partición manual y cree las particiones de la siguiente manera:
    1. Una partición ext4 para el sistema y el hogar (si lo desea). Punto de montaje:/
    2. Una partición de intercambio. Normalmente uso el 50% de la RAM disponible;
    3. Una partición ext2 para el arranque. Creo que 400mb es suficiente. Punto de montaje: /boot;
  3. Instale Ubuntu, pero no reinicie después de que finalice la instalación.
  4. Instalar gparted: sudo apt-get install gparted
  5. Abierto separado. Seleccione su disco y luego la partición de arranque (ext2). Haga clic derecho en la /bootpartición, seleccione administrar banderas y active la bandera bios_grub . Aplique el cambio y cierre gparted.
  6. Instale la reparación de arranque como este enlace y ejecútelo normalmente usando la configuración recomendada.

Si todo está bien, la reparación de arranque encontrará tu Windows 8 y configurará grub por ti. Ahora puedes reiniciar.

Espero eso ayude.

Ricardo Giaviti
fuente
0

Intenta esto . Tuve el mismo problema con Ubuntu 14.04 y Windows 7 y eso funcionó bien para mí.

Ragnar
fuente
Ya intenté solucionar el problema usando Boot-Repair, como se menciona en la pregunta. ¿Qué crees que debería probar exactamente de esa guía?
landroni
Oh, perdón por mi mala publicación entonces. No tengo otra solución para tu problema. Espero que encuentres uno pronto.
Ragnar
En lugar de publicar una respuesta de solo enlace, considere copiar (y citar) los componentes esenciales de la respuesta. De esa manera, si su enlace se corta, su respuesta tiene valor para futuros usuarios. Consulte también este consejo de Meta de desbordamiento de pila para escribir buenas respuestas .
Clayton
0

Si no aparece una opción de dispositivo de arranque para su dispositivo: marque las opciones en los menús de firmware para habilitar o deshabilitar el modo de compatibilidad del BIOS.

Para usar el modo de compatibilidad de BIOS, verifique las opciones en los menús de firmware para deshabilitar las funciones de UEFI SecureBoot.

Para las PC más antiguas (Windows® 7-era o anterior), busque las opciones para Arrancar desde el archivo y busque el archivo \ EFI \ BOOT \ BOOTX64.EFI en ese dispositivo.

Stright de MS SITIO WEB

zee
fuente